Work to restore a major gas pipeline that sprang a leak and caught fire in central Queensland is set to begin, with industry asked to ration its use of the natural resource until it is fixed.

The fire burned from a section of the Queensland Gas Pipeline from about 7.20am to 4.30pm on Tuesday after the leak sprung at Bauhinia, west of Rockhampton.

The event prompted an emergency response, with firefighters attempting to manage the blaze and operators setting up an exclusion zone.

The cause of the leak, which did not result in any injuries, remains undetermined.

Social media footage showed fire spewing from the pipeline in a bushland area.

The company operating the pipeline, Jemena, said planning for restoration works at the site between Rolleston Compressor Station and Oombabeer will begin on Wednesday.
